HP EliteBook 840 14 inch G11 Notebook PC IDS Base Model
Microsoft Windows 11

Every time after I leave a video conference, Poly Camera Pro keeps turning my camera on and off repeatedly even though it is not in use by any application. The icon in the task bar blinks and the activity light on the webcam does so, too. This is very annoying. According to the Windows settings, the Poly software is the only app using the camera. I can stop the blinking by right-clicking the tray icon and selecting "Pause feed" but it will return after the next call. This issue affects external webcams, too.
